Ballina and Goonellabah are two nearby New South Wales areas with very different layouts. Ballina is very walkable, with 77.4% of homes within a 15-minute walk of groceries and 62.8% within a 15-minute walk of a school. In contrast, Goonellabah is only somewhat walkable, with just 40.5% of homes near groceries and 42.5% near a school. Ballina also has far higher street connectivity and more amenity types within a short walk, while Goonellabah has a well higher average terrain slope of 11.2% compared to 3.3% in Ballina.
Both areas have tracked similarly since 2011, maintaining a close match in the typical personal income of First Nations residents, which is $517 in Ballina and $547 in Goonellabah. Other differences are more pronounced, as First Nations Year 12 completion is well higher in Goonellabah at 38.3%. At the same time, the First Nations unemployment rate is well higher in Goonellabah at 12.3%, whereas Ballina is much lower at 8.5%, which is well below the national figure.
